98//===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
99//
100//  Mips Asm Directives
101//
102//  -- Frame directive "frame Stackpointer, Stacksize, RARegister"
103//  Describe the stack frame.
104//
105//  -- Mask directives "(f)mask  bitmask, offset"
106//  Tells the assembler which registers are saved and where.
107//  bitmask - contain a little endian bitset indicating which registers are
108//            saved on function prologue (e.g. with a 0x80000000 mask, the
109//            assembler knows the register 31 (RA) is saved at prologue.
110//  offset  - the position before stack pointer subtraction indicating where
111//            the first saved register on prologue is located. (e.g. with a
112//
113//  Consider the following function prologue:
114//
115//    .frame  $fp,48,$ra
116//    .mask   0xc0000000,-8
117//       addiu $sp, $sp, -48
118//       sw $ra, 40($sp)
119//       sw $fp, 36($sp)
120//
121//    With a 0xc0000000 mask, the assembler knows the register 31 (RA) and
122//    30 (FP) are saved at prologue. As the save order on prologue is from
123//    left to right, RA is saved first. A -8 offset means that after the
124//    stack pointer subtration, the first register in the mask (RA) will be
125//    saved at address 48-8=40.
126//
127//===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//

129//===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
130// Mask directives
131//===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
132
133// Create a bitmask with all callee saved registers for CPU or Floating Point
134// registers. For CPU registers consider RA, GP and FP for saving if necessary.
135void MipsAsmPrinter::printSavedRegsBitmask(raw_ostream &O) {
136  // CPU and FPU Saved Registers Bitmasks
137  unsigned CPUBitmask = 0, FPUBitmask = 0;
138  int CPUTopSavedRegOff, FPUTopSavedRegOff;
139
140  // Set the CPU and FPU Bitmasks
141  const MachineFrameInfo *MFI = MF->getFrameInfo();
142  const std::vector<CalleeSavedInfo> &CSI = MFI->getCalleeSavedInfo();
143  // size of stack area to which FP callee-saved regs are saved.
144  unsigned CPURegSize = Mips::GPR32RegClass.getSize();
145  unsigned FGR32RegSize = Mips::FGR32RegClass.getSize();
146  unsigned AFGR64RegSize = Mips::AFGR64RegClass.getSize();
147  bool HasAFGR64Reg = false;
148  unsigned CSFPRegsSize = 0;
149  unsigned i, e = CSI.size();
150
151  // Set FPU Bitmask.
152  for (i = 0; i != e; ++i) {
153    unsigned Reg = CSI[i].getReg();
154    if (Mips::GPR32RegClass.contains(Reg))
155      break;
156
157    unsigned RegNum = TM.getRegisterInfo()->getEncodingValue(Reg);
158    if (Mips::AFGR64RegClass.contains(Reg)) {
159      FPUBitmask |= (3 << RegNum);
160      CSFPRegsSize += AFGR64RegSize;
161      HasAFGR64Reg = true;
162      continue;
163    }
164
165    FPUBitmask |= (1 << RegNum);
166    CSFPRegsSize += FGR32RegSize;
167  }
168
169  // Set CPU Bitmask.
170  for (; i != e; ++i) {
171    unsigned Reg = CSI[i].getReg();
172    unsigned RegNum = TM.getRegisterInfo()->getEncodingValue(Reg);
173    CPUBitmask |= (1 << RegNum);
174  }
175
176  // FP Regs are saved right below where the virtual frame pointer points to.
177  FPUTopSavedRegOff = FPUBitmask ?
178    (HasAFGR64Reg ? -AFGR64RegSize : -FGR32RegSize) : 0;
179
180  // CPU Regs are saved below FP Regs.
181  CPUTopSavedRegOff = CPUBitmask ? -CSFPRegsSize - CPURegSize : 0;
182
183  // Print CPUBitmask
184  O << "\t.mask \t"; printHex32(CPUBitmask, O);
185  O << ',' << CPUTopSavedRegOff << '\n';
186
187  // Print FPUBitmask
188  O << "\t.fmask\t"; printHex32(FPUBitmask, O);
189  O << "," << FPUTopSavedRegOff << '\n';
190}
191
192// Print a 32 bit hex number with all numbers.
193void MipsAsmPrinter::printHex32(unsigned Value, raw_ostream &O) {
194  O << "0x";
195  for (int i = 7; i >= 0; i--)
196    O.write_hex((Value & (0xF << (i*4))) >> (i*4));
197}

289/// isBlockOnlyReachableByFallthough - Return true if the basic block has
290/// exactly one predecessor and the control transfer mechanism between
291/// the predecessor and this block is a fall-through.
292bool MipsAsmPrinter::isBlockOnlyReachableByFallthrough(const MachineBasicBlock*
293                                                       MBB) const {
294  // The predecessor has to be immediately before this block.
295  const MachineBasicBlock *Pred = *MBB->pred_begin();
296
297  // If the predecessor is a switch statement, assume a jump table
298  // implementation, so it is not a fall through.
299  if (const BasicBlock *bb = Pred->getBasicBlock())
300    if (isa<SwitchInst>(bb->getTerminator()))
301      return false;
302
303  // If this is a landing pad, it isn't a fall through.  If it has no preds,
304  // then nothing falls through to it.
305  if (MBB->isLandingPad() || MBB->pred_empty())
306    return false;
307
308  // If there isn't exactly one predecessor, it can't be a fall through.
309  MachineBasicBlock::const_pred_iterator PI = MBB->pred_begin(), PI2 = PI;
310  ++PI2;
311
312  if (PI2 != MBB->pred_end())
313    return false;
314
315  // The predecessor has to be immediately before this block.
316  if (!Pred->isLayoutSuccessor(MBB))
317    return false;
318
319  // If the block is completely empty, then it definitely does fall through.
320  if (Pred->empty())
321    return true;
322
323  // Otherwise, check the last instruction.
324  // Check if the last terminator is an unconditional branch.
325  MachineBasicBlock::const_iterator I = Pred->end();
326  while (I != Pred->begin() && !(--I)->isTerminator()) ;
327
328  return !I->isBarrier();
329}
